Daniel, Shahbaz, & Anthony review Darren Aronofsky's THE WHALE as part of The Movie Podcast's 2022 Toronto International Film Festival coverage. The film is written by Samuel D. Hunter and based on his 2012 play of the same name. The Whale invites us to identify with a man in a precarious state of isolation that has been exacerbated by a potentially lethal mix of technology and our culture of body shaming. It stars Brendan Fraser, Sadie Sink, Hong Chau, Ty Simpkins, and Samantha Morton. The Whale will debut as a Gala Presentation at TIFF at Royal Alexandra Theatre on September 11, 2022 and release theatrically by A24 and Elevation Pictures in December. Three friends who happen to be deeply passionate, knowledgeable, and often hilariously opinionated about cinema get together regularly to talk about it. That’s the simple, winning formula behind The Movie Podcast. Hosts Daniel Baptista, Shahbaz Siddiqui, and Anthony Gagliardi bring listeners into their ongoing conversation, which feels less like a formal review show and more like eavesdropping on the best post-movie chat you could have with your most film-obsessed friends. Their enthusiasm is contagious, whether they’re breaking down a brand-new blockbuster, revisiting a classic, or sharing an insightful interview with someone from the industry. The podcast has earned its status as a Tomatometer-Approved source, meaning their reviews contribute to the critical scores on Rotten Tomatoes, a testament to their trusted perspective. New episodes, reviews, and interviews drop all throughout the week, ensuring there’s always something fresh to hear. It’s a consistent and engaging dive into the world of movies, where analysis is balanced with genuine camaraderie and a clear love for the art form. You’ll find yourself listening not just for the film takes, but for the dynamic between the three hosts, who have built a community around shared cinematic curiosity.
